Shalane Flanagan, who announced her retirement from professional running, will be remembered as one of the most inspiring American runners of her generation. From her start at the University of North Carolina to her final race in New York City, Flanagan, 38, has always put it all on the line. Here’s a look at some of the landmark moments in her long career.
